Some positives for our Sport and your school • How many students are in your school? • How many are athletes? • How many are Football Players? • Have you discussed with your players that they can make a huge impact on the school? Positive or Negative? • Take it a step further and look at GPA, graduation rates and institutions for higher learning

We need to keep good people in the game! • National Problem; too many non-teachers that are coaching • Some is OK – but the Head Coach must continue making a case that having an coach in the building is a positive • Current Head Coaches and veteran coordinators – if you have good assistant coaches – keep them in the game! Respect their family time! • I see too many quality coaches get out too early because of the demands of the job. • Head Coaches – publicly praise your staff – How? Newspapers, radio, social media

Considerations • We may be the only consistent man in his life – all of us, not just the head coach • We may be his only consistent connection for 4 years of High School • Make sure that each coach knows his players; what is their family situation? Does he work? Who are his teachers? What kind of student is he? • Why does he play Football

  12. Teach them how to be young men • Use manners • How to talk to their parents • Respect women and elders • Shake hands, look people in the eye

  17. High School Athletes • Need and want discipline and structure • We may be the only place they get it • Treating all players the same creates a respectful culture • Players know if you treat them all the same, or if it is just lip service. • Be consistent (or they won’t trust you)

  21. Players don’t want • To be picked on, bullied, harassed, initiated? • Called names or cussed at • Put through drills and/or practices that are demeaning and useless • To be alienated and/or blamed

  22. Players Do • Want to be a valued member of the Team • Like to hear positive words • Want to be coached (all of them!) • Want to play for their teammate • Want to work hard to make the Team Better

  24. “If you want Respect, give Respect” • Clear and concise Coaching expectations • Never disagree and or yell at each other on the field (In front of players) • Delegate responsibility and let coaches coach • The Head Coach should always take blame for defeat, and give credit in victory

Coaches • This should be the best part of the day for you and the players • It is not OK to have a bad day and/or a bad practice – you set the tone • Demanding, not demeaning • Coach them up and coach them hard (Engage players) • The essence of coaching is teaching • They want to hear when they do it right too • Always, always find a player after practice that you coached hard

How do members of your Team Treat Others? • Teachers (do you address what you expect?) • Other students – Players are not entitled • Support staff – Football and the whole school • Community members • New for us – Write a note to someone that helps our program “A few kind words goes a long way!”
